Problem
Existing automated user interactions in computer networks are lengthy, complicated, and fail to connect with diverse customer needs and preferences, leading to customer frustration and drop-off.
Innovation Solution
A computer-implemented method utilizing a large language model trained with company data and sales guidelines to derive a trained model for automated user interactions, incorporating a stage analysis agent and conversation generation agent to personalize and streamline customer onboarding and sales processes.

Engineering Contradiction Analysis
1Extent of automation
If traditional automated user interactions are used, then automation is achieved, but the process becomes lengthy and complicated leading to customer frustration
Solution Approach 1:
The patent changes the operational parameters of the automated interaction system by implementing dynamic stage analysis and real-time conversation adaptation. The system transitions from static, pre-scripted automation to dynamic parameter-adjusted interactions that respond to customer cues, thereby maintaining automation while reducing perceived complexity and frustration
2Adaptability or versatility
If traditional sales tools are used, then generic experience is provided, but diverse customer needs and preferences are not connected
Solution Approach 1:
The system performs preliminary actions by pre-defining multiple conversation stages and customer personas before actual interactions occur. This allows the system to quickly adapt to diverse customer needs without building complex personalization logic in real-time, as the framework is prepared in advance
Solution Approach 2:
The patent implements dynamic conversation flow that adapts in real-time based on customer responses and stage analysis. The system transitions from static sales scripts to dynamic interactions that adjust tone, content, and pacing based on detected customer needs, achieving versatility without excessive complexity
3Loss of information
If lengthy onboarding processes are used, then comprehensive information is collected, but customer frustration and drop-off increase
Solution Approach 1:
The patent segments the onboarding process into distinct stages (introduction, needs analysis, solution presentation, closing) with clear objectives for each. This segmentation allows the system to collect comprehensive information progressively rather than presenting a lengthy monolithic process, reducing customer frustration while maintaining information completeness
Solution Approach 2:
The system implements continuous feedback loops where customer responses are analyzed in real-time to adjust the conversation flow. This allows the system to collect necessary information efficiently by adapting to customer engagement levels, pausing or revising stages when frustration is detected, thereby reducing drop-off while maintaining information gathering
